Russell W. Iiams, 67, of 3101 Westwood Drive N.W., Cedar Rapids, Iowa, died Friday, March 28, 2008, in his home following a long illness. Services: 10:30 a.m., Tuesday, April 1, 2008, at Cedar Hills Community Church, Cedar Rapids, by Rev. Leonard Ranson and Rev. Kent Landhuis. Friends may call from 4:30 to 7:30 p.m. Monday, March 31, 2008, at the church. Burial: Linwood Cemetery, Cedar Rapids. Arrangements by Murdoch-Linwood Funeral Home & Cremation Service, Cedar Rapids.
Survivors include his wife, Nanci; children, Terry (Teresa) Iiams, Stacy Iiams and Dustin Iiams all of Cedar Rapids; grandchildren, Jenifer Iiams, Katie Iiams, Megan Iiams and Joshua Iiams; sister; Evelyn Owens of Lorimor, Iowa; father and mother-in-law, Frank and Mary Johnson of Peru, Iowa; brother-in-law, Tom Johnson; sisters-in-law, Darlene (Gene) Miller, Joy (Marlan) Miller and Rosemary (Kerry) McDaniel; 22 nieces; 17 nephews; and special friends, Leonard (Doc) Ranson, Stephanie Robertson, Raven Blackwell and Tammy Rutheford.
Russell was preceded in death by his parents; brothers, Royal, Vernon and Raymond Iiams; sisters, Mary Kalianoff, Luellen Christensen and Doris Waddell; and a niece, Linda Reynolds.
Russell was born March 27, 1941, in Peru, Iowa, the son of Henry and Alice (Muck) Iiams. On May 9, 1964, in Peru, Iowa, he was united in marriage to Nanci Johnson. Russell was the owner of Mid-Western Exterminating Company for 38 years.
Russell’s special interests included his family, church, coaching his children and others through the YMCA and attending his children and grandchildren’s school and sporting events. Other joys were gardening, dancing, hunting, fishing, time at the boat dock and mostly his “beautiful wife”
